MADDIE HARVEY

Maddie Harvey is a workshop tutor and knitwear designer, living and working in Edinburgh, UK.  A former primary school teacher, she loves investigating colour combinations and textures in her design work.  Maddie is a strong advocate of experimenting with knitting and using the process of swatching as a way to investigate stitches, and free-up the knitting process.

Maddie’s clients include Amirisu Magazine, Knit Now Magazine, and Pom Pom Quarterly.

An Introduction to Cables
8 September, 10am – 1pm
Venue Balmoral Room, Queens Hotel, Leonard Street, PH2 8HB 
£60.00

Come and find out more about knitting cables, both with a cable needle and without, to make beautiful patterns and textures within your knitting.  Over the course of the workshop you’ll create a little ‘cable sampler’ which can be used as a mug hug, or other small accessory, after the class!

 

In this class students will learn:

 

  • How to knit a single cable and double cable using a cable needle
  • Different methods to work cables without a cable needle to speed up your cable knitting
  • Decipher written and charted instructions for knitting cables, travelling stitches and bobbles
  • How to fix mistakes in cables without ripping back multiple rows.
  • Tips and tricks to improve your cabling technique

 

Materials

5mm needles, 50g aran weight yarn, cable needle, stitch markers
